Why Focus on Fat Loss Instead of Weight Loss?

A lot of people believe they need to lose weight when, in reality, what they should focus on is fat loss. Here are the top reasons why fat loss is the key to achieving your health and fitness goals…
- Improved Body Composition: Focusing on fat loss rather than weight loss helps improve your body composition, giving you a leaner and more toned appearance. This happens as you lose fat and build muscle, which won’t necessarily reflect on the scale.
- Increased Muscle Mass: Weight training can increase muscle mass, which is beneficial for your metabolism. Muscle tissue burns more calories than fat tissue, even at rest, helping you maintain a healthy weight long-term.
- Better Bone Density: Increasing your muscle mass through resistance training also improves bone density. This is particularly crucial for preventing osteoporosis and maintaining strong, healthy bones as you age.
- Sustainable Results: Fat loss is often more sustainable than weight loss. Restrictive diets and extreme weight loss measures can lead to muscle loss and a slower metabolism, making it harder to maintain your results.
- Healthier Internal Organs: Reducing fat, especially visceral fat that surrounds your organs, can significantly improve your overall health. Lower levels of visceral fat are associated with a reduced risk of heart disease, diabetes, and other chronic conditions.
- Enhanced Physical Performance: Losing fat and gaining muscle improves your strength and endurance, allowing you to perform better in physical activities. This can lead to a more active and fulfilling lifestyle.
- Positive Mental Health: A focus on fat loss and muscle gain can boost your confidence and body image. The physical changes and the sense of achievement from your hard work can positively impact your mental well-being.
Remember, the number on the scale doesn’t tell the whole story. Instead of chasing weight loss, aim for fat loss combined with muscle gain to achieve a healthier, stronger, and more confident you!
By understanding the science behind fat loss, you can make informed choices about your diet and exercise regimen. Nutrition plays a critical role; consuming a balanced diet rich in protein, healthy fats, and complex carbohydrates supports both muscle gain and fat loss.
Additionally, incorporating a mix of resistance training, cardiovascular exercise, and mobility work into your training routine ensures a balanced approach to your fitness.
Lastly, it’s important to listen to your body and allow for adequate rest and recovery. Overtraining can lead to injuries and counterproductive results.
A holistic approach focusing on balanced nutrition, diverse workouts, and proper recovery will help you achieve sustainable fat loss and improved overall well-being.
